Cleaned navigator modules
Implemented 3 types of triggers. Each having their own business rules Implemented FAProperty script for re-usable properties like tables Created UI Macro to create new Fulfillment Plan from trigger
This commit is contained in:
@ -2,13 +2,13 @@
|
||||
<sys_script_include action="INSERT_OR_UPDATE">
|
||||
<access>package_private</access>
|
||||
<active>true</active>
|
||||
<api_name>x_355681_fa.TriggerTable</api_name>
|
||||
<api_name>x_355681_fa.TriggerUtils</api_name>
|
||||
<caller_access/>
|
||||
<client_callable>false</client_callable>
|
||||
<description/>
|
||||
<name>TriggerTable</name>
|
||||
<script><![CDATA[var TriggerTable = Class.create();
|
||||
TriggerTable.prototype = {
|
||||
<name>TriggerUtils</name>
|
||||
<script><![CDATA[var TriggerUtils = Class.create();
|
||||
TriggerUtils.prototype = {
|
||||
initialize: function() {
|
||||
},
|
||||
|
||||
@ -20,11 +20,11 @@ TriggerTable.prototype = {
|
||||
return answer;
|
||||
},
|
||||
|
||||
runTriggerScript: function(scriptGr){
|
||||
runTriggerScript: function(scriptGr, taskGr){
|
||||
var answer = false;
|
||||
|
||||
var vars = {
|
||||
'current' : current
|
||||
'current' : taskGr || current
|
||||
};
|
||||
|
||||
var evaluator = new GlideScopedEvaluator();
|
||||
@ -33,15 +33,15 @@ TriggerTable.prototype = {
|
||||
return answer;
|
||||
},
|
||||
|
||||
type: 'TriggerTable'
|
||||
type: 'TriggerUtils'
|
||||
};
|
||||
|
||||
new ProcessorUtils("x_355681_fa").wrapPrototype(TriggerTable.prototype);]]></script>
|
||||
new ProcessorUtils("x_355681_fa").wrapPrototype(TriggerUtils.prototype);]]></script>
|
||||
<sys_class_name>sys_script_include</sys_class_name>
|
||||
<sys_created_by>admin</sys_created_by>
|
||||
<sys_created_on>2023-02-01 12:49:13</sys_created_on>
|
||||
<sys_id>f6494a74977021105838bfb3f153af6f</sys_id>
|
||||
<sys_name>TriggerTable</sys_name>
|
||||
<sys_name>TriggerUtils</sys_name>
|
||||
<sys_package display_value="Fulfilment Automater" source="x_355681_fa">c04afa629713111093a8337e6253af6d</sys_package>
|
||||
<sys_policy>read</sys_policy>
|
||||
<sys_scope display_value="Fulfilment Automater">c04afa629713111093a8337e6253af6d</sys_scope>
|
||||
|
||||
Reference in New Issue
Block a user